Hellyers Slightly Peated Bottling Note
The Hellyers Road distillery in Tasmania creates this expression by blending its Original (unpeated) single malt with a small portion of its Peated single malt - hence "Slightly Peated". As you would expect from that name, this whisky offers up a subtle suggestion of smoke, with plenty of barley-rich notes to keep the peat from getting out of hand.

Tasting Note by The Chaps at Master of Malt
Nose: Orange peel and coconut ice. A subtle waft of mineral-rich smoke.
Palate: Gingerbread, vanilla-y malt, apricot toasted sugar and peppermint.
Finish: Very slightly coastal, but still rich in orchard fruit.
